Any short list of important young American playwrights would have to include Sarah Ruhl, who at age 35 has had work performed at major theaters around the country. She made her Broadway debut Nov. 19, with a period drama called In the Next Room, or The Vibrator Play. ...

Every year the challenge is put forth, and every year, that challenge is clobbered.The mission is this: photographer Kevin Berne spends a day at Berkeley Rep shooting the entire staff of Berkeley Rep, one department at a time. The challenge is for each department to come up with an idea, a gimmic...
